Abstract
A new Aglaonema plant particularly distinguished by having a very dense leafy, compact and upright branched growth habit, being small to intermediate in stature, leaves that are small and uniform, very vigorous, profuse suckering, producing many axillary branches and leaves and having a more rapid growth rate than typical commercial Aglaonema cultivars, is disclosed.
